JONES COUNTY GA White Family Cemetery File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by Barbara Shore DavidS3919@aol.com Copied with permission from "History of Jones Co., Ga, 1807-1907" by Carolyn White Williams WHITE CEMETERY JONES CO, GA 3 miles north of Round Oak on Athens Hwy enclosed by stone wall Thomas White b. 3 Feb 1814 d. 9 Apr 1815 (see notes below) Elizabeth White b. 13 Sep1 817 d. 9 Apr 1818 Georgiana White b. 13 Aug 1820 d. 30 Aug 1821 Thomas J. White b. 29 Aug 1822 d. 8 Jul 1823 Tabitha White Cargile b. 13 Jun 1824 d. 17 Jan 1856 James L.D. White b. 2 Feb 1816 d. 22 May 1834 J.C. White b. 22 Feb 1808 d. 17 Sep 1865 Ada C. White, wife of J.C. White b. 1 May 1827 d. 16 Jul 1897 Gibson H. Cornwell,M.D. b. 28 Nov 1828 d. 30 Dec 1856 Marshall C., son of A.C. & J.C. White b. 22 Nov 1851 d. 2 May 1871 Colonel Thomas White b. 5 May 1781 d. 10 Feb 1830 Elizabeth Haynes White, wife of Col. Thomas White b. 2 Jun 1788 d. 4 Mar 1856 J.J.W. Cargile b. 5 Dec 1817 d. 13 Jul 1855 Addie White Redding b. 25 Nov 1855 d. No date Cuthbert Reese Died 5 Dec 1855 Soldier of 1812 William F. Alexander Killed at battle of Frazier's farm on 30 Jun 1862 Marshall J. Alexander Died 12 Sep 1862 age 33 yrs. Sarah Shelton White, dau. Of Joseph & A.C. White Died 25 Oct 1853 Eugenia S. Cargile Died 17 Jan 1856 Many unmarked graves. Robert Johnston, Jr, Cuthbert Reese 29 Nov 1781 - 5 Dec 1855. married Tabitha W. Clark on 12 Mar 1815. Cuthbert served in Pvt. Hagerty's Co of the Ga Militia during the War of 1812 Tabitha W. Clark 5 Feb 1796 - 30 Jul 1868. Along side the marked grave of Cuthbert are two small stones that appear to mark the site of Tabitha's grave. Rex Jones Thomas White, son of John and Ann Wisdom White served in the Rev. War. Thomas White moved his family to Elbert/Wilkes County, Georgia. Thomas had a son named Thomas White, Jr. who moved to Jones County and was buried in the White Cemetery on Athens Highway, three miles North of Round Oak, along with all his family. rcj@mindspring.com Robert C.
